Find the necessary sample size.
-Weights of women in one age group are normally distributed with a standard deviation Ϭ of 14 lb. A researcher wishes to estimate the mean weight of all women in this age group. Find how large a Sample must be drawn in order to be 90 percent confident that the sample mean will not differ from The population mean by more than 3.0 lb.
A) 57
B) 60
C) 84
D) 59
